Guardrails Hub: Where Reliability Meets Community

Think of Guardrails Hub as a one-stop-shop for developers to find, build, and share advanced validation techniques called "validators." These validators act as checks and balances for AI applications, enforcing reliability, correctness, and alignment with your organization's specific standards.

What makes Guardrails Hub truly special is its open-source nature:

  • Ready-to-use Validators: Browse a growing collection of pre-built validators, spanning tasks like bias detection to ensure the factuality of AI-generated content. Find what you need and implement it immediately for added assurance.
  • Harness Collective Wisdom: We envision a vibrant community of AI developers working together. Contribute your own validators to the hub, expanding the knowledge base and making AI reliability solutions accessible to everyone.
  • Build It Your Way: Combine validators like building blocks into "guards." This powerful capability lets you design custom reliability layers tailored to the unique risks and complexities of your AI applications.

Getting Started with Guardrails Hub

Here's how to get up and running quickly:

1. Install the Hub CLI

The command-line interface (CLI) lets you download guardrails and manage your Hub configuration. Install it with a simple command:

pip install guardrails-ai

2. Configure Your Settings

Get your API key from the Guardrails Hub website and use the following command to set it up:

guardrails configure

3. Download Your First Guardrail

Guardrails are the core rules that protect your AI applications. Let's install one that validates text formats:

guardrails hub install hub://guardrails/regex_match

4. Put Your Guardrail to Work

Here's a Python example showing how to use the regex_match guardrail to ensure a name starts with a capital letter:

from guardrails.hub import RegexMatch
from guardrails import Guard

val = Guard().use(
    RegexMatch(regex="^[A-Z][a-z]*$")
)

val.parse("Sarah")  # Passes!
val.parse("john")  # Fails!

5. Supercharge Your Safety with Multiple Guardrails

Combine guardrails to address diverse issues like toxicity and competitor mentions:

from guardrails import Guard
from guardrails.hub import CompetitorCheck, ToxicLanguage

# ... install guardrails from the Hub ...

guard = Guard().use(
    CompetitorCheck(
        competitors=["Apple", "Samsung"]
    )
).use(
    ToxicLanguage()
)
# Protects against competitor mentions AND toxic content

That's it! You're now using Guardrails Hub to make your AI applications safer and more reliable.
